AGSA Eligibility Determination

  1. The Central Kings Groundwater Sustainability Agency is comprised of a number of local agencies that plan to have memoranda of understanding with Consolidated Irrigation District. The local agencies that will comprise the Central Kings Groundwater Sustainability Agency include: Consolidated Irrigation District, the County of Kings, the County of Fresno and the County of Tulare. Consolidated Irrigation District has a surface water supply from the Kings River and both water management and land use responsibilities as a California Irrigation District.. The Counties of Kings, Fresno and Tulare have land use authority.
